General loss of energy? Fortivits is a dietary supplement combining the power of Greater Galanga with the benefits of tyrosine and vitamin C.
Lepivits was keen to offer a supplement containing a patented active ingredient that meets one of society's most common needs, namely physical and nervous fatigue!
Greater galangal, often known to everyone for its beneficial properties for joints[1], has also been the subject of numerous studies with an impact on tone and alertness[2]. In fact, it has been shown that the patented EnXtra™ extract has the ability to stimulate the whole body by acting on both physical and mental fatigue. It is also a wonderful natural alternative to coffee for boosting energy levels and alertness[3]. This boost to mental acuity is further enhanced by the presence of tyrosine, an essential precursor in the production of the catecholamines that keep us awake[4]. Last but not least, vitamin C rounds off this formula to create the perfect anti-fatigue synergy!
